body {
font-family:verdana, arial, sans-serif;
background:#ffffff url("img/bg.gif") repeat-x 0 0;
margin:0; padding:0;
color:#4B566C;
font-size:11px
}
a {
color:#FF5500;
text-decoration:none
}
a:hover { color:#0099FF }
img {
border:0
}
form {
margin:0
}
.clear {
clear:both
}
#leht {
position:relative;
width:780px;
margin:auto;
text-align:left
}
#header-est,
#header-eng,
#header-rus,
#header-lat { 
position:relative; 
width:780px; 
height:130px
}

#header-est { background:url("img/header_est.jpg") no-repeat 0 0 }
#header-eng { background:url("img/header_eng.jpg") no-repeat 0 0 }
#header-rus { background:url("img/header_rus.jpg") no-repeat 0 0 }
#header-lat { background:url("img/header_lat.jpg") no-repeat 0 0 }


#header-est span,
#header-eng span,
#header-rus span,
#header-lat span {
display:none
}

a.logo {
position:absolute; display:block;
width:240px; height:70px;
top:25px; left:50px;
}

a.lang-est, a.lang-eng, a.lang-rus, a.lang-lat {
position:absolute; display:block;
width:20px; height:20px
}
a.lang-est {
top:3px; left:742px;
}
a.lang-eng {
top:63px; left:715px;
}
a.lang-rus {
top:48px; left:733px;
}
a.lang-lat {
top:26px; left:740px;
}




a.m-avaleht, a.m-avaleht-v,
a.m-tooted, a.m-tooted-v,
a.m-kontakt, a.m-kontakt-v,
a.m-firmast, a.m-firmast-v,
a.m-jatsiabi, a.m-jatsiabi-v,
a.m-myykjalogistika, a.m-myykjalogistika-v {
position:absolute; display:block;
height:12px; top:100px
}

a.m-avaleht, a.m-avaleht-v { left:362px; width:50px; background:url("img/m-avaleht.gif") no-repeat 0 0 }
a.m-avaleht:hover, a.m-avaleht-v { background-position:0 -12px }

a.m-tooted, a.m-tooted-v { left:415px; width:44px; background:url("img/m-tooted.gif") no-repeat 0 0 }
a.m-tooted:hover, a.m-tooted-v { background-position:0 -12px }

a.m-firmast, a.m-firmast-v { left:465px; width:52px; background:url("img/m-firmast.gif") no-repeat 0 0 }
a.m-firmast:hover, a.m-firmast-v { background-position:0 -12px }

a.m-jatsiabi, a.m-jatsiabi-v { left:515px; width:52px; background:url("img/m-jatsiabi.gif") no-repeat 0 0 }
a.m-jatsiabi:hover, a.m-jatsiabi-v { background-position:0 -12px }

a.m-myykjalogistika, a.m-myykjalogistika-v { left:572px; width:93px; background:url("img/m-myykjalogistika.gif") no-repeat 0 0 }
a.m-myykjalogistika:hover, a.m-myykjalogistika-v { background-position:0 -12px }

a.m-kontakt, a.m-kontakt-v { left:670px; width:52px; background:url("img/m-kontakt.gif") no-repeat 0 0 }
a.m-kontakt:hover, a.m-kontakt-v { background-position:0 -12px }

/*ENG MENU*/


a.m-home, a.m-home-v,
a.m-products, a.m-products-v,
a.m-contacts, a.m-contacts-v,
a.m-company, a.m-company-v,
a.m-jatsiabi-eng, a.m-jatsiabi-eng-v,
a.m-salesandlogistics, a.m-salesandlogistics-v {
position:absolute; display:block;
height:12px; top:100px
}

a.m-home, a.m-home-v { left:356px; width:35px; background:url("img/m-home.gif") no-repeat 0 0 }
a.m-home:hover, a.m-home-v { background-position:0 -12px }

a.m-products, a.m-products-v { left:395px; width:58px; background:url("img/m-products.gif") no-repeat 0 0 }
a.m-products:hover, a.m-products-v { background-position:0 -12px }

a.m-company, a.m-company-v { left:456px; width:54px; background:url("img/m-company.gif") no-repeat 0 0 }
a.m-company:hover, a.m-company-v { background-position:0 -12px }

a.m-jatsiabi-eng, a.m-jatsiabi-eng-v { left:513px; width:52px; background:url("img/m-jatsiabi.gif") no-repeat 0 0 }
a.m-jatsiabi-eng:hover, a.m-jatsiabi-eng-v { background-position:0 -12px }

a.m-salesandlogistics, a.m-salesandlogistics-v { left:569px; width:97px; background:url("img/m-salesandlogistics.gif") no-repeat 0 0 }
a.m-salesandlogistics:hover, a.m-salesandlogistics-v { background-position:0 -12px }

a.m-contacts, a.m-contacts-v { left:670px; width:56px; background:url("img/m-contacts.gif") no-repeat 0 0 }
a.m-contacts:hover, a.m-contacts-v { background-position:0 -12px }


/*RUS MENU*/


a.m-45, a.m-45-v,
a.m-46, a.m-46-v,
a.m-47, a.m-47-v,
a.m-48, a.m-48-v,
a.m-49, a.m-49-v,
a.m-50, a.m-50-v

{
position:absolute; display:block;
height:12px; top:100px
}

a.m-45, a.m-45-v { left:333px; width:40px; background:url("img/m-home-rus.gif") no-repeat 0 0 }
a.m-45:hover, a.m-45-v { background-position:0 -12px }

a.m-46, a.m-46-v { left:371px; width:69px; background:url("img/m-products-rus.gif") no-repeat 0 0 }
a.m-46:hover, a.m-46-v { background-position:0 -12px }

a.m-47, a.m-47-v { left:441px; width:54px; background:url("img/m-company-rus.gif") no-repeat 0 0 }
a.m-47:hover, a.m-47-v { background-position:0 -12px }

a.m-48, a.m-48-v { left:494px; width:52px; background:url("img/m-jatsiabi.gif") no-repeat 0 0 }
a.m-48:hover, a.m-48-v { background-position:0 -12px }

a.m-49, a.m-49-v { left:547px; width:126px; background:url("img/m-salesandlogistics-rus.gif") no-repeat 0 0 }
a.m-49:hover, a.m-49-v { background-position:0 -12px }

a.m-50, a.m-50-v { left:673px; width:54px; background:url("img/m-contacts-rus.gif") no-repeat 0 0 }
a.m-50:hover, a.m-50-v { background-position:0 -12px }


/*LAT MENU*/


a.m-65, a.m-65-v,
a.m-66, a.m-66-v,
a.m-67, a.m-67-v,
a.m-68, a.m-68-v,
a.m-69, a.m-69-v,
a.m-70, a.m-70-v

{
position:absolute; display:block;
height:12px; top:100px
}

a.m-65, a.m-65-v { left:346px; width:66px; background:url("img/m-home_lat.gif") no-repeat 0 0 }
a.m-65:hover, a.m-65-v { background-position:0 -12px }

a.m-66, a.m-66-v { left:416px; width:54px; background:url("img/m-products_lat.gif") no-repeat 0 0 }
a.m-66:hover, a.m-66-v { background-position:0 -12px }

a.m-67, a.m-67-v { left:476px; width:56px; background:url("img/m-company_lat.gif") no-repeat 0 0 }
a.m-67:hover, a.m-67-v { background-position:0 -12px }

a.m-68, a.m-68-v { display:none; left:510px; width:48px; background:url("img/m-jatsiabi_lat.gif") no-repeat 0 0 }
a.m-68:hover, a.m-68-v { background-position:0 -12px }

a.m-69, a.m-69-v { left:539px; width:116px; background:url("img/m-salesandlogistics_lat.gif") no-repeat 0 0 }
a.m-69:hover, a.m-69-v { background-position:0 -12px }

a.m-70, a.m-70-v { left:660px; width:54px; background:url("img/m-contacts_lat.gif") no-repeat 0 0 }
a.m-70:hover, a.m-70-v { background-position:0 -12px }


#sisu {
position:relative; width:780px;
background:#fff url("img/bg-sisu.gif") no-repeat 0 0;
min-height:300px;
}
* html #sisu {
height:300px;
}


.pealkiri {
position:absolute;
left:0; top:21px;
}

/* esileht */

#esileht {
position:relative; width:780px;
height:592px;
}

.uudistooted {
position:absolute;
width:540px; height:390px;
top:62px;
left:234px;
}
.tooteriba {
position:absolute;
width:780px; height:140px;
top:452px; left:0px;
}
.lisariba {
position:absolute;
width:780px; height:100px;
top:592px; left:0px;
}

.lisariba_content {
clear:both; overflow:hidden;
width:780px; height:100px;
}

#uudised {
position:absolute;
width:212px;
top:80px;
left:14px;
color:#1F7FB0;
z-index:1000;
}
.u-item {
width:212px;
margin:0 0 7px 0
}

.u-bg-yla {
height:12px; width:212px; font-size:2px;
background:transparent url("img/u-bg-yla.gif") no-repeat 0 0;
}
.u-bg-ala {
height:12px; width:212px; font-size:2px;
background:transparent url("img/u-bg-ala.gif") no-repeat left bottom;
}
.uudis {
width:192px;
background:#fff url("img/u-bg.gif") repeat-y 0 0;
padding:0 10px 0 10px;
}
span.date {
display:block;
letter-spacing:-1px;
font-weight:bold;
margin:0 0 4px 0
}
#uudised a {
color:#1F7FB0;
text-decoration:none;
}
#uudised a:hover {
color:#FF5500;
text-decoration:none;
}
.uudis a span {
margin-left:4px;
color:#FF5500;
}
.uudis a:hover span {
color:#1F7FB0;
}
.u-arhiiv {
padding:0 0 0 10px;
}
#uudised .u-arhiiv a {
color:#62A5C8;
}
#uudised .u-arhiiv a:hover {
color:#FF5500;
}
.ua-algus {
border-bottom:1px solid #EBF1F9;
padding:5px 0 18px 0;
}



/* alamenu */

.alamenu {
position:absolute; width:190px;
top:75px; left:555px;
background:#fff url("img/bg-alamenu.gif") no-repeat 0 0;
min-height:150px
}
* html .alamenu {
height:150px
}
.alamenu ul {
width:146px;
list-style:none;
list-style-image:none;
padding:0 0 0 0;
margin:40px 0 0 34px
}

.alamenu ul li {
position:relative;
display:block;
width:140px;
padding:4px 0 4px 15px; margin:0;
}
.alamenu ul li span { background:url("img/blt_am.gif") no-repeat 0 0; position:absolute; display:block; left:4px; top:9px; width:4px; height:4px; margin:0px; padding:0px } /* bullet am */

.alamenu ul li a {
font-size:11px;
width:131px;
color:#0960BE;
padding:0 0 0 0;
text-decoration:none;
}
.alamenu ul li a:hover {
color:#FF4A00;
text-decoration:none;
}
.alamenu ul li a.v {
font-weight:bold;
letter-spacing:-1px;
color:#FF4A00;
}
/* alalamenu */
.alamenu ul li.amam {
padding:3px 0 3px 0
}
.alamenu ul li.amam span { background:url("img/blt_amam.gif") no-repeat 0 0; position:absolute; display:block; left:16px; top:6px; width:5px; height:5px; margin:0px; padding:0px } /* bullet */

.alamenu ul li.amam a {
display:block;
width:119px;
font-size:10px;
color:#6BA0D8;
padding:0 0 0 27px;
text-decoration:none;
}
.alamenu ul li.amam a:hover {
color:#1F4C84
}
.alamenu ul li.amam a.v {
color:#1F4C84;
font-weight:bold;
letter-spacing:0;
}



.sisutxt {
position:relative;
width:500px;
line-height:1.5;
text-align:justify;
padding:94px 0 90px 33px
}

/* sisu stiilid */


h1 {
font-family:arial, verdana, sans-serif;
font-weight:bold;
font-size:17px;
margin:16px 0 0 0; padding:0;
color:#0F72A4;
text-align:left;
line-height:19px !important
}


h3 {
font-family:Verdana, Arial;
font-size:12px;
margin:16px 0 0 0; padding:0;
text-align:left
}

h2 {
font-family:arial, verdana, sans-serif;
font-weight:bold;
font-size:15px;
margin:16px 0 0 0; padding:0;
color:#0F72A4;
}
h2 span.adate {
display:block;
font-weight:normal;
margin:0 5px 0 0;
font-size:10px;
color:#62A5C8;
}


p {
margin:0 0 0 0;
padding:15px 0 0 0
}




TABLE {
width:490px;
border-collapse: collapse;
text-align:left
}

TABLE th {
font-weight:bold;
padding:0 0 10px 0;
}

TABLE td {
vertical-align:middle;
padding:6px 0 6px 0;
margin:0;
}








.tabel {
width:490px;
border-collapse: collapse;
font-size:10px;
text-align:left
}
.tabel th {
font-weight:bold;
padding:0 0 10px 0;
border-bottom:1px solid #DCE5F0;
}

.tabel td {
text-align:left;
vertical-align:middle;
border-bottom:1px solid #E3ECF7;
padding:6px 0 6px 0;
margin:0;
}

.tabel td.tnimi { width:28% }
.tabel td.tamet { width:40% }
.tabel td.ttel { width:20%; letter-spacing:-1px; }
.tabel td.tmob { width:12%; letter-spacing:-1px; text-align:right }


table.sortiment { margin-top:10px }
table.sortiment td {
padding:10px 0 10px 0;
}
table.sortiment td img {
padding:0 10px 0 0
}


input, textarea, select {
	font-family: verdana;
	color:#4B566C;
	font-size:11px;
}

input.i-button {
padding:0;
font-family:verdana, arial, sans-serif;
font-size:10px;
background-color:#4B87C6;
color:#fff;
font-weight:bold;
border:0px solid;
padding:3px 0 3px 0;
margin:3px 0 3px 10px;
background-color:#FF5500;
}

input.i-text {
font-size:11px;
background-color:#fefefe;
font-family:verdana, arial, sans-serif;
width:200px;
padding:2px;
}
.i-textarea {
font-size:11px;
background-color:#fefefe;
font-family:verdana, arial, sans-serif;
width:300px;
height:100px;
}

select {
font-family:verdana, arial, sans-serif;
font-size:11px;
background-color:#fefefe;
border:1px solid #7390AE;
font-family:verdana, arial, sans-serif;
margin:1px 0 0 0
}
